93. To ask the Minister for Communications, Climate Action and Environment if information will be provided on previous and planned actions by RTÉ in response to the Report of the Joint Committee on Climate Action Climate Change: A Cross-Party Consensus for Action March 2019;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[47475/21]
Eamon Ryan (Dublin Bay South, Green Party)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
RTÉ is an independent national public service broadcaster whose remit and obligations are set out in the Broadcasting Act 2009, and, as such, the Minister has no role in it day-to-day operations. Section 98 provides that “subject to the requirements of this Act, a corporation shall be independent in the pursuance of its objects.”
As such it is for RTÉ to note the recommendations from the report and implement them in its own decision making.

94. To ask the Minister for Communications, Climate Action and Environment if information will be provided on previous and planned actions by the Broadcasting Authority of Ireland in response to recommendations made in section 4.4.2 in the Report of the Joint Committee on Climate Action Climate Change: A Cross-Party Consensus for Action, March 2019;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[47476/21]
Eamon Ryan (Dublin Bay South, Green Party)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
The Broadcasting Authority of Ireland (BAI) has operational independence under Section 24 of the Broadcasting Act 2009 which states that “subject to this Act, the Authority and each statutory committee shall be independent in the performance of their functions.”
As such it is for the BAI to note the recommendations in the report and implement them in its own decision making.
